Water quality at nearby bathing waters
Name | Distance | Type |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| 2017 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Watergate Bay | 5 mi | Sea | N/A |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Mawgan Porth | 5.4 mi | Sea | N/A |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Porth | 5.4 mi | Sea | Good |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Lusty Glaze | 5.8 mi | Sea | N/A |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Tolcarne | 6.1 mi | Sea | N/A | Excellent | Excellent | Excellent |
Data source: European Environment Agency
